How to Choose the Briar Root for Your Pipe
Selecting the briar root for your pipe is a crucial step to ensure quality and enjoyment in your pipe smoking experience. Here are some points to consider:- Briar root is the most popular choice due to its heat and combustion resistance.- Make sure the root is well seasoned to prevent cracks or breakage during use.- Check the grain of the root: fine grain for an elegant pipe, coarse grain for a rustic style.- Inspect for any defects in the root that could affect smoking.- Lastly, choose a root that you aesthetically enjoy, as your pipe will be a long-term companion.
